Background
The solid-liquid slurry is prepared by crushing solid into powder and mixing with proper amount of liquid.
At present, the preparation of solid-liquid slurry is carried out by mixing and pulping by using a general pulping tank, wherein solid raw materials are easy to settle, so that the mixing and pulping are uneven.

Examples
Referring to fig. 1-2, the present embodiment provides an anti-sinking device for a pulping tank, including a pulping tank body 1 and a base bracket 2, wherein the pulping tank body 1 is horizontally disposed on the base bracket 2; the pulping tank is characterized in that a stirring piece 3, a first anti-settling piece 4 and a second anti-settling piece 5 are arranged in the pulping tank body 1, and the first anti-settling piece 4 and the second anti-settling piece 5 are used for relieving solid raw materials.
The first piece 4 and the second of preventing sinking prevent sinking 5 cooperation uses, can effectively alleviate the subsidence of solid raw materials, avoid mixing the making beating inequality.
In this embodiment, the stirring member 3 includes a motor 301 and a rotating shaft 302, one end of the rotating shaft 302 is connected to an output end of the motor 301 and extends into the pulping tank body 1, and the rotating shaft 302 is provided with a plurality of stirring blades 303; the stirring blades 303 are all of a spiral structure; the materials in the pulping tank can be mixed and pulped conveniently.
In this embodiment, at least two groups of first anti-settling pieces 4 are arranged in the pulping tank body 1; each group of the first anti-sinking pieces 4 comprises a fixing ring 41 and a fixing frame 42, the fixing ring 41 is fixedly sleeved on the rotating shaft 302, a section of gear ring 411 is fixed on the outer wall of the fixing ring 41, sections of racks 421 are arranged on the inner walls of two sides of the fixing frame 42 in a mirror symmetry manner, and the fixing ring 41 and the fixing frame 42 are meshed and connected through the gear ring 411 and the racks 421; a sweeping plate 43 is fixed on one side wall of the fixing frame 42 close to the bottom of the pulping tank body 1; the length direction of the material sweeping plate 43 is distributed along the axial direction of the pulping tank body 1; when the rotating shaft 302 rotates, the fixing ring 41 is driven to rotate, so that the gear ring 411 is meshed with and rotates in the rack 421, the fixing frame 42 is driven to swing left and right, the fixing frame 42 which swings left and right drives the sweeping plate 43 to sweep left and right, solid particles at the bottom of the pulping tank body 1 are swept, and the solid particles settled at the bottom of the pulping tank body 1 are floated and continuously mixed.
In this embodiment, the material sweeping plate 43 is made of an elastic material; is convenient to adapt to sweep on the arc structure of the inner wall of the pulping tank body 1.
In this embodiment, at least two groups of second anti-settling pieces 5 are arranged in the pulping tank body 1; each group of the second anti-sinking pieces 5 comprises a material baffle 501, the material baffle 501 is fixed on the inner side wall of the pulping tank body 1, and the length direction of the material baffle 501 is distributed along the axial direction of the pulping tank body 1; the striker plate 501 and the side wall of the pulping tank body 1 are arranged at an angle of 45-60 degrees; when stirring 3 stirring mixing material, a certain amount of solid particle is beaten on striker plate 501, and striker plate 501 carries out certain the blockking to solid particle, avoids solid particle directly to the bottom subside.
In the embodiment, a plurality of flow guide ribs 502 are arranged on the top wall of the striker plate 501, and the flow guide ribs 502 and the length direction of the striker plate 501 are arranged at an angle of 45-60 degrees; the solid particles beaten on the baffle plate 501 can flow into the slurry along the flow guiding ribs 502 again, and the mixing is continued.
